Stevens Point Plants Fruit Trees To Brighten Community Gardens

by Anna

In celebration of Arbor Day, Stevens Point planted eight fruit trees—including apple, cherry, and peach—in the community garden opposite Mead Park.

This marks the city’s 44th year as a Tree City USA and its fourth tree-planting event.

The Stevens Point Forestry Team and Golden Sands Resource, Conservation and Development collaborated on the planting to make fruit trees more accessible and visible to residents.

Mayor Mike Wiza expressed hope that the community will nurture these trees as carefully as their own gardens.

This initiative also supports local efforts to address food insecurity by providing fresh fruit to those in need, combining beauty and sustainability in the heart of the city.
